VANCOUVER, BC — October 24, 2025
Exactly one year after receiving funding from British Columbia's 2024 Innovative Clean Energy (ICE) Fund, Sisa Energy has successfully validated and commercialized its Virtual Submeter (VSM) technology—software that delivers granular, hourly energy insights without installing physical submeters.
Validated in collaboration with the British Columbia Institute of Technology (BCIT), the project demonstrated high accuracy, repeatability, and seamless integration with engineering workflows across diverse building environments. Today, Sisa Energy's Virtual Submeter is actively deployed in university campuses, school districts, and healthcare facilities, providing verified, low-cost precision insights that accelerate decarbonization and retrofit planning.

The Virtual Submeter models end-use consumption by fusing utility interval data, building automation system signals, and contextual metadata. The result: enterprise-grade energy intelligence that scales from equipment-level insights to multi-building portfolios—all delivered through an AI copilot built for consultants and facility teams.

About the ICE Fund
British Columbia's Innovative Clean Energy (ICE) Fund supports the development and demonstration of clean-energy technologies that reduce emissions and advance the province's climate and energy objectives.
